Cabinet Glazing Service in Kokomo, IN
Cabinet glazing service involves installing or replacing glass panels within cabinet doors, often enhancing both the appearance and functionality of kitchen, bathroom, or display cabinets. This service covers a range of projects, including updating outdated glass, adding decorative or frosted glass for privacy, or replacing broken or damaged panels. Property owners typically seek cabinet glazing to improve the aesthetic appeal of their interiors, increase natural light, or restore the integrity of existing cabinetry.
Before requesting cabinet glazing services, homeowners often want to understand the types of glass available, such as clear, frosted, textured, or decorative options, as well as the durability and maintenance requirements of each. It's also helpful to consider the style and finish that best complements the existing decor, along with any specific measurements or customizations needed for a seamless fit. Clarifying these details can ensure the project meets expectations and enhances the overall look of the space.
